Difino
| • | Perl (also backronymed as Practical Extraction and Report Language, see below) is an interpreted procedural programming language designed by Larry Wall. Perl has a unique set of features, some borrowed from C, others from shell scripting (sh), awk, sed, and (to a lesser extent) many other programming languages (even Lisp). Among its best known features are the tight integration of regular expressions and its extensive library of third-party extension modules (CPAN). Source: [wikipedia: perl]
